How To Make Your Own Cabinet Doors
Step-by-Step Guide
1. Measure the dimensions of your current cabinet doors or the cabinet openings.
2. Choose the type of wood you want to use for your cabinet doors.
3. Cut the wood to the appropriate size using a table saw or circular saw.
4. Sand the edges and surfaces of the wood to smooth out any rough spots.
5. Use a router to create a design on the front of the cabinet doors, if desired.
6. Apply a coat of primer to the wood to prepare it for paint or stain.
7. Paint or stain the cabinet doors to your desired color or finish.
8. Attach hinges to the cabinet doors and mount them onto the cabinets.
Top 10 Tips and Ideas
- Choose a wood that is durable and fits your budget, such as oak or pine.
- Consider adding a glass insert to your cabinet doors for a unique look.
- Use a jigsaw to create a custom shape for your cabinet doors.
- Try using a two-tone color scheme for your cabinet doors to add visual interest.
- Use a router to create a beveled edge on your cabinet doors.
- Add decorative hardware, such as knobs or pulls, to your cabinet doors.
- Experiment with different finishes, such as distressed or weathered, for a rustic look.
- Consider using reclaimed wood for an eco-friendly option.
- Use a template to ensure consistency when creating multiple cabinet doors.
- Practice on scrap wood before starting on your final project.
Pros and Cons
Pros: Making your own cabinet doors allows for customization and cost savings compared to purchasing pre-made doors. It also allows for the use of eco-friendly and sustainable materials.
Cons: Making your own cabinet doors requires time, effort, and skill. It may also require the purchase of tools and materials, which can add to the overall cost.

Question & Answer
Q: What type of wood is best for making cabinet doors?
A: Oak and pine are both popular options for cabinet doors due to their durability and affordability.
Q: Do I need special tools to make my own cabinet doors?
A: Yes, you will need a table saw or circular saw, a router, and sandpaper at a minimum. Depending on your desired design, you may also need a jigsaw or other tools.
FAQs
Q: Can I make cabinet doors without a router?
A: Yes, you can create simple and straight-edged cabinet doors without a router. However, a router allows for more intricate designs and decorative edges.
Q: How long does it take to make cabinet doors?
A: The length of time it takes to make cabinet doors depends on the size and complexity of the project. It can take anywhere from a few hours to several days.
